Phases of Matter • Solids are a phase of matter that have definite shape and volume • Liquids are a phase of matter that can change shape, but not change volume. • Gases are the only state of matter that can change shape and volume.

Physical Properties of Matter • Density: how mass affects volume • Solubility: the ability of one material to dissolve in another • Volume: amount of space a material occupies • Mass: which is the amount of matter in an object

Particle Structure • Solids have a tightly compact particle structure • Liquids have a fluid particle structure that is farther apart than solids. • Gases have the most space between the particles than all of the other phases • A temperature increase=bringing the particles farther apart • A temperature decrease=decreasing the space

Differences between Changes • Physical Change • Do not break atomic bonds • Ex: melting, freezing • Electron arrangement is the same and the substance have the SAME identity • Chemical Change • Do break atomic bonds (“glue”) • Ex: rust, burned • Electrons are rearranged to create a NEW substance
